Overview: The UHF FM narrowband semi-duplex radio module STD-302Z 434 MHz is designed for industrial remote control and telemetry applications within the 434 MHz ISM band. It features a SAW filter and narrowband technique for reliable data communication, particularly in environments requiring interference rejection and extended range.
Applications: The module is suitable for industrial remote control systems, telemetry systems, and data transmission.
Key Features:
  • 10 mW RF power
  • Programmable RF channel
  • Receiver sensitivity of -119 dBm
  • Excellent vibration and shock resistance
  • FSK narrowband
  • CE / UKCA marking
  • Available frequencies for different regions: 419 MHz (China), 429 MHz (Japan), 447 MHz (Korea), 458 MHz (UK), 869 MHz (EU)
Specifications:
  • Transmitter: PLL controlled VCO, 10 mW output at 50 ohm, deviation of +/-2.75 kHz, spurious emission < -54 dBm for certain frequencies, adjacent channel leakage power < -37 dBm.
  • Receiver: Double superheterodyne type, IF frequencies of 21.7 MHz and 450 kHz, maximum input level of +10 dBm, sensitivity of -119 dBm, blocking > -20 dBm, adjacent channel selectivity > -50 dBm.
General Specifications:
  • Applicable standard: EN 300 220
  • Communication method: Simplex, Half duplex
  • Emission type: F1D (FSK narrow)
  • Frequency range: 433.075 to 434.775 MHz
  • Channel step: 25 kHz (Programmable)
  • Frequency stability: +/-3.5 ppm
  • RF bit rate: 9,600 bps max
  • Supply voltage: 3.0 to 5.5 V
  • Supply current: 44 mA (TX), 28 mA (RX)
  • Operating temperature: -20 to +60 C
  • Dimensions: 30 x 50 x 9 mm
  • Weight: 25 g
